    Portage HS scores | Aug. 16: Streetsboro soccer sweeps opening doubleheader at Crestwood

    By Jonah Rosenblum, Ravenna Record-Courier,

    5 hours ago

    https://img.particlenews.com/image.php?url=1ysiuN_0v19ZMu500

    Streetsboro girls soccer opened the 2024 season with a 6-2 nonleague victory over host Crestwood at Jack Lambert Stadium.

    Up just 2-1 at the half despite controlling possession and the shot count, the Rockets (1-0-0) ran away to start the second, including three goals in a span of less than five minutes. Sophomore Olivia Willard, who had a goal and an assist Friday, adjusted perfectly to senior Madelyn Genovese's through ball and sent in a shot from a tough angle to push Streetsboro's lead to 3-1 in the 47th minute. Genovese added a goal two minutes later followed by sophomore Jenna Fall driving home the rebound of a Genovese shot to push the visitors' advantage to four goals (5-1).

    Sophomore Livia Martini, in her first varsity soccer game after going out for volleyball last season, scored both Crestwood goals.

    Field 4, Rootstown 0

    Reese Tucker tallied a hat trick for the Falcons (1-0-0), who scored in the opening 10 minutes, took a two-goal lead into the intermission, then ran away thanks to two more Tucker goals in the second half.

    Taryn Allen scored the fourth goal and delivered a number of stellar passes (as did Delilah Rahe) while Carlee Fafrak recorded the shutout in net.

    Waterloo 5, Marlington 3

    Freshman Alexis Henry scored two goals in her high school debut. Senior Carletta Henry added a goal and an assist for the Vikings (1-0-0), who finished with a sizable lead in corners (6-0) and shots on goal (20-13).

    Sophia Wood made nine saves for Waterloo (1-0-0).

    Boys Soccer

    Streetsboro 8, Crestwood 1

    Payton Krzeminski and the Rockets burst out of the gate, with the senior angling in from the right side for an eighth-minute goal, then sending a cross to sophomore Nick Castriloa for a slick one-touch finish in the 13th minute. Junior Ethan Laryea scored the next two goals for Streetsboro (1-0-0), followed by a pair of goals from sophomore Logan Sadowski and finally a pair of goals from junior Gabriel Nascimento.

    Freshman Ryder Miller provided a highlight for the Red Devils (0-1-0) when he scored on a breakaway in the 77th minute.

    Field 10, Ellet 1

    Luke Lonzrick had a hat trick and Mitch Adams and Wyatt Rahe each had a pair of assists to lead the Falcons (1-0-0) to an impressive victory.

    Caleb Brastine added 60 scoreless minutes in net and tallied an assist.

    Ravenna 1, Southeast 0

    The Ravens secured the Keys to the Arsenal trophy with a thrilling win over the Pirates.

    Boys Golf

    Streetsboro 182, Woodridge 217

    The balanced Rockets (3-3, 3-1 Metro Athletic Conference) got back to .500, as all six golfers turned in a 52 or fewer at Boulder Creek. Andrew Burton earned medalist honors with his 42 while Brett Epple (45), Bryce Pocek (47), Dom Marcini (48) and Jayden Singleton (48) were all bunched closely behind Burton.
